60kph means you will travel 60km in an hour (60mins). If you divide both by 60 - you travel 1km in 1minute. 500m is half a km so you'll travel 500m in half a minute (30seconds)

The time it takes to travel 1 km depends on the mode of transportation and the speed at which you are traveling. For example, if you are walking at a pace of 5 km/h, it would take you approximately 12 minutes to travel 1 km. If you are driving a car at 60 km/h, it would take you only 1 minute to cover the same distance.
